What commenters say

  • Using a potato as a voltmeter is possible due to the chemical reactions that occur when a voltage is applied.
  • The method works by creating copper salts, which are green in color, at the positive electrode.
  • Some commenters have expressed concerns about the safety of these experiments, citing the potential for chemical injury or the production of hazardous substances.
  • Others have downplayed these concerns, arguing that the risks are minimal and the experiments can be safely conducted with proper precautions.
  • The choice of material for the experiment is not limited to potatoes, and other conductive substances like salt water or moistened paper towel can be used.
